About This Item

Hillman Periodicals, Inc., 1954. 1st Edition. . Soft cover. Near Fine/No Jacket. Volume 1, #3 of this mystery publication. Sm 8vo. About 7 1/2" by 5 1/2." 144 pp. Near fine or better with two little defects on the spine. Possibly unread. With contributions from Agatha Christie, August Derleth, Craig Rice, Anthony Boucher, Dave Grubb, T.S. Stribling, and Erle Stanley Gardner. Also includes a complete short novel from Rex Stout. Nicely preserved copy and rare as such.
